Techniques Berlin is a Minimal Synth-pop band based in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
Formed in 1984 by high school buddies Andreas Gregor and David Rout, the band started experimenting with synthesizers, drum machines and guitars. In the early stages, Techniques Berlin was heavily influenced by UK new romantic acts Japan, Spandau Ballet, Visage, The Human League, Orchestral Manoeuvres in the Dark, Yazoo and Depeche Mode as well as rising Canadian synthpop bands Rational Youth, Men Without Hats and Trans-X.
